
At present, the lions (Panthera leo) are found only in
A) Africa
B) India
C) Both India and Africa
D) Zoos

Hint:Panthera leo is the second largest animal in the cat family of Felidae. It is mostly seen in grasslands and savannas but is not found in dense forests. It is an apex predator.
Complete answer:
To answer this question, we must know about the distribution of lions across the globe.
Lions have been listed as a vulnerable species in the IUCN red data list. Lions prefer to live in grasslands and are absent in the equatorial rain forest. The most commonly species of lions found are
African lions are scattered in African grasslands. It is also seen in savannah grasslands.
Asiatic lions are found only in the Gir National park in Gujarat India. It is one of the most critically endangered subspecies of lions. It was found in the Middle East and Africa but is now extinct in these regions. Its habitat includes dry savannah forests, dry deciduous scrub forest.
Additional Information: The most distinct feature of lions is the presence of mane. It is present in male lions. The colour of the mane varies with age. Asiatic lions have less dense mane as compared to African lions.
Thus the correct answer is option (C). At present, the lions (Panthera leo) are found only in India and Africa.
Note:The decline in the number of lions is mainly due to habitat loss, epidemic diseases, climate changes and natural calamities. Another reason for the decline in number is due to the human activities like hunting and poaching.
